Kate MiddletonandPrince Williamtook part in an annual tradition ahead of Remembrance Sunday.
The couple, both 39, joined fellow members of the royal family on Saturday evening at London’s Royal Albert Hall for the Festival of Remembrance, a yearly musical tribute to remember Britain’s fallen soldiers.
Royals in attendance includedPrince CharlesandCamilla, Duchess of Cornwall,Prince EdwardandSophie, Countess of Wessex,Princess AnneandVice Admiral Sir Tim Laurence, the Duke and Duchess of Gloucester, the Duke of Kent, and Princess Alexandra.

This year’s event marks the centenary of the Royal British Legion and reflects on the different ways the charity has supported the Armed Forces community. The Festival will also commemorate 100 years of the poppy as the symbol of remembrance.
